Guyanaese Dollar

The Guyanese Dollar (GYD) is the official currency of Guyana, used for all monetary transactions within the country.

History/Origin

The Guyanese Dollar was introduced in 1957, replacing the British West Indian dollar, and has undergone various redenominations and economic reforms since then.

Current Use

The GYD is widely used in Guyana for everyday transactions, banking, and trade, and is also accepted in some neighboring regions.


Dominican Peso

The Dominican Peso (DOP) is the official currency of the Dominican Republic, used for everyday transactions and financial exchanges within the country.

History/Origin

The Dominican Peso was introduced in 1947, replacing the Dominican Republic peso at a rate of 1 peso to 1 peso. It has undergone various reforms and decimalization over the years to stabilize the economy and modernize the currency system.

Current Use

Today, the Dominican Peso remains the official currency of the Dominican Republic, widely used in all sectors of the economy, with banknotes and coins circulating throughout the country and in international transactions involving the Dominican Republic.
